How to Fix Hulu Error 94

Many users enjoy the benefit of streaming services thanks to services like Hulu. It is a subscription-based video service that lets you watch more movies even the latest releases of the year, like Netflix and Disney Plus.

However, streaming in Hulu often lead to unwanted errors that disrupt the overall streaming experience. One of these errors is the Error 94. It occurs when users launch their Hulu app or appear even during the stream.

Causes of Hulu Error 94

There can be several reasons why you continue to see Error 94 when launching or streaming in the Hulu app. First, you may have incompatible devices to your software, which will not allow the devices to function properly. Another reason is when your Internet connection is not stable enough or you may have a low speed on your connection.

Your Hulu app may also be outdated and there may be needed updates for the app to allow better streaming. In some cases, there may be corrupted cache that affects the streaming process of the software. Whatever the reason may be, it is best to fix the error immediately so you can enjoy your Hulu experience again.

Below you can find several methods on how you can fix your Hulu Error 94.

How to Fix Hulu Error 94:

Method 1 – Perform Power Cycle Troubleshooting

  • Unplug all connected devices including your Hulu device, Internet router, and modem.
  • For a few seconds, press and hold the power buttons.
  • Then, plug the devices and turn on.
  • Check if the error still exist.

Method 2 – Update your Hulu App

Sometimes, your Hulu app may be outdated and needs necessary updates for a better streaming. There are different ways to update the app based on platform or device you use.

For Android devices:

  • Go to Google Play Store.
  • In the search box, type Hulu and click to open.
  • Alternatively, you can go to My Apps and look for Hulu. Click to open.
  • If there is an update, you will the Update button. Click to load updates.
  • You can also check for software update. First, go to the Home Screen. Then, navigate to Settings.
  • In the Settings, click Help, and choose System Software Update.
  • Look for Check for a system software update. If there is, click on Upgrade now.

For Apple devices:

  • Go to Apple Store. Search for Hulu under the Purchased section.
  • Next, go to Settings and select System.
  • Click on System Updates and choose Update Software.
  • Select on the update that you want and click Download and Install.

For Chromecast:

  • Open the Google Home app.
  • Click on Devices and look for the device card you are using.
  • Click on Device Card Menu and select Settings.
  • Choose Cast firmware version.

For Fire TV:

  • Go to the App Store and navigate to Settings.
  • Click on Applications and select Manage Installed Applications.
  • Look for Hulu and click to open. You can now choose to update your app.

Method 3 – Deactivate and Reactivate Your Device

  • Open a web browser of your choice and go to the official Hulu website.
  • Enter your log in details and continue to your home screen. Take note of the code for reactivation.
  • On the top right, look for the block icon and select Account.
  • Once inside the Your Account window, select Manage Devices.
  • Deactive your device by clicking Remove right next to the device.
  • Using the code, reactive your account. Check if the error still exists.
